Hidden Gems in Kota Kuala Muda

Lesser-known spots the locals love

🏛️

Sungai Batu Archaeological Site

This site offers a fascinating glimpse into ancient history with artifacts unearthed from early human settlements. It's a quiet place to connect with the region's deep past.

About Kota Kuala Muda

Kota Kuala Muda is a small town in Kedah state, Malaysia. Near the town is Pantai Merdeka (Merdeka Beach). Kota Kuala Muda is also one of the sub-districts (mukims) of Kuala Muda District in Kedah state.
